An Assistant Commissioner with the Australian Federal Police (AFP) has taken out a national award in the 2019 Telstra Australian Business Women’s Awards.
Assistant Commissioner Debbie Platz (pictured) won in the Public Sector and Academia Awards category for her work in driving a transformation of culture within the Australian Federal Police.
The award judges said Assistant Commissioner Platz’s dedication to protecting and caring for the community, and her passion for diversity and inclusion, drove her to the top of her category.

“Specialising in Crime Operations, Debbie leads, manages and cares for the resourcing for this area across Australia and offshore,” the judges said.
“Debbie is known for creating a shift in her policing area, moving it from a culture of dependence to a culture of capability.
“She has created a workplace culture that balances a sense of belonging and uniqueness for all team members.”
The judges said that having a passion for the self-development of women, Assistant Commissioner Platz had also led a Senior Women’s Forum and two development forums for policing jurisdictions.
